 The Bourne Identity
The Bourne Identity Quote: The Bourne Identity is a 2002 American spy film loosely based on Robert Ludlum's novel of the same name. It stars Matt Damon as Jason Bourne, a psychogenic amnesiac attempting to discover his true identity amidst a clandestine conspiracy within the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A). The film also stars Franka Potente, Chris Cooper, Clive Owen, Brian Cox and Julia Stiles. This film is the first in the Bourne film series, being followed by The Bourne Supremacy (2004), and The Bourne Ultimatum (2007). The fourth movie, The Bourne Legacy, is scheduled for release in July 2012.
The film was directed by Doug Liman and adapted for the screen by Tony Gilroy and William Blake Herron. Although Robert Ludlum died in 2001, he is credited as the film's producer alongside Frank Marshall. Universal Pictures released the film to theaters in the United States on June 14, 2002 and it received a positive critical and public reaction. A fun, realistic spy thriller. Liked it a lot. B+

B
I found the film very overhyped, it definitely was by the time it arrived here. It is a nice, raw spy thriller. Matt Damon was a good choice for the role, but the film definitely lacked a good villain and the car chase wasn't as exciting as many described it to be. The film has a good story and the one big fight scene of Bourne with that assassin is great. Other than that, the action in the film is rather unremarkable. Franka Potente makes a decent female lead, but essentially she isn't given much to do.
